The Significance of Western Blot in Medical Diagnostics

Western Blot is a powerful laboratory technique used to detect specific proteins within a complex mixture. Its precision and accuracy make it a gold standard for validating results obtained through other testing methods like ELISA or PCR. In essence, Western Blot allows clinicians and researchers to visualize and quantify target proteins, providing critical insights into disease mechanisms and diagnosis.

Understanding the Science Behind Western Blot

The process of Western Blot involves several meticulous steps, each essential for ensuring the reliability of the results:

  • Sample Preparation: Proteins are extracted from biological samples such as blood, tissue, or cell cultures. These proteins are then denatured, usually by heat, to facilitate separation.
  • SDS-PAGE Electrophoresis: Proteins are separated based on their molecular weight via sodium dodecyl sulfate-polyacrylamide gel electrophoresis (SDS-PAGE).
  • Transfer to Membrane: Separated proteins are transferred onto a membrane, typically made of nitrocellulose or PVDF, providing a stable platform for detection.
  • Blocking and Incubation: The membrane is blocked to prevent non-specific binding, then incubated with specific primary antibodies targeting the protein of interest.
  • Detection: Secondary antibodies conjugated with enzymes such as horseradish peroxidase (HRP) are applied. The interaction yields chemiluminescent signals, visualized as bands corresponding to specific proteins.

Applications of Western Blot in Healthcare and Medical Research

The relevance of Western Blot extends across diverse fields:

1. Infectious Disease Diagnosis

Western Blot is often used to confirm infections such as HIV, Lyme disease, and hepatitis. Its ability to detect specific viral or bacterial proteins makes it indispensable for definitive diagnosis.

2. Autoimmune Disorder Testing

Autoimmune conditions like systemic lupus erythematosus or rheumatoid arthritis involve abnormal antibody production. Western Blot helps identify autoantigens, facilitating accurate disease classification.

3. Cancer Research and Biomarker Validation

In oncology, Western Blot aids in detecting tumor markers, understanding protein expression patterns, and validating new diagnostic biomarkers for early detection and treatment monitoring.

4. Molecular Biology and Protein Research

Researchers utilize Western Blot to study protein expression levels, post-translational modifications, and interactions, fueling breakthroughs in understanding cellular mechanisms.

Future Trends in Western Blot and Laboratory Testing

The landscape of laboratory diagnostics continues to evolve with technological innovations. Future trends include:

  • Automation and High-Throughput Systems: Enhancing efficiency and reducing human error.
  • Enhanced Detection Methods: Incorporating fluorescent tags and digital imaging for higher sensitivity.
  • Integration with Other Diagnostic Modalities: Combining Western Blot with genomic and proteomic technologies for comprehensive disease profiling.
  • Personalized Medicine: Tailoring treatments based on precise protein expression profiles identified through Western Blot.
